Cal State Dominguez Hills men's basketball to play for NCAA Division II title

Jeremy Dent-Smith scored 33 points and Adam Afifi and Jordan Hilstock each added 15 to lead the Cal State Dominguez Hills men's basketball team to a 94-83 overtime victory over Dallas Baptist on Thursday night in the NCAA Division II semifinal at the Ford Center in Evansville, Ind. The Toros will take on Nova Southeastern (Fla.) (35-1) or Washburn in the nationally televised championship game Saturday at noon PDT on CBS. The Toros fell behind 35-16 in the first half before rallying in the second half. Alex Garcia made a key three-pointer for the Toros in the final seconds of regulation to tie the score at 76-76 and send the game into overtime. Dominguez Hills (29-5) outscored the Patriots 18-7 in the overtime period. Dent-Smith made a jumper and Afifi made a three-pointer to open the extra period and set the tone for the Toros. Dominguez Hills outrebounded the Patriots 39-30 and shot 40% from the three-point line. Dent-Smith led the Toros with four three-pointers. Dallas Baptist (34-4) was led by Ricky Lujan's 22 points.

Prep talk: Former University standout David Cheatom is in NCAA Division II Final Four

Cal State Dominguez Hills has advanced to the Final Four of the NCAA Division II tournament in men's basketball, and one of its standout players is former University High All-City guard David Cheatom. He scored 22 points as No. 7-seeded Dominguez Hills upset No. 2-seeded West Liberty 86-84 in Evansville, Ind., on Tuesday. Dominguez Hills will play No. 3-seeded Dallas Baptist in Thursday's semifinals. "I'm over the moon,' University coach Steve Ackerman said. "I'm so excited for him and the team and their coaches." The 6-foot-4 Cheatom was a two-time All-City player for University before joining Dominguez Hills for the 2021-22 season. Last season he was a medical redshirt. This season as a graduate student, he's averaging 10.9 points. "I've been texting him," Ackerman said. "He's very excited. He and the team are living in the moment."
